About Our Guest

Our guest Melissa Ames, is the founder of RUNfully Global — a worldwide community that uses running as a metaphor to help achieve major breakthroughs — offer opportunities to give back —- and connect the world — all through movement.

In 2018, she ran 13 half marathons across the United States and Mexico. That same year, she traveled to 7 countries in a month to celebrate her 30th birthday to prove that people can connect beyond borders — languages — and backgrounds through fitness. Listen as she tells the story of how she invited complete strangers to run with her in places like Japan and Indonesia that resulted in life long friendships and cultural awareness.

Along the way she faced some daunting challenges that now qualify her as a seasoned international traveler. You can see Melissa’s adventure on the RunFully Global YouTube Channel in 2021.

This episode explores some of Melissa’s domestic and international adventures — what motivated her to launch RUNfully Global, and what she does when she’s not pounding the pavement.
